Paul Merson has predicted who will win this weekend’s encounter between Newcastle United and Manchester City.

Newcastle are anxious to return to winning ways in the Premier League, while Manchester City need a win to keep their title chase going and close the gap on leaders Liverpool.

Merson has predicted a close victory for Man City in his weekly predictions with Sportskeeda, but he also believes Newcastle has a ‘glimmer of hope’ because the game is at St James’ Park.

Newcastle against. City is usually a good game to watch.
Newcastle’s games against the traditional big six sides have traditionally been quite entertaining in this new era of the football club, and this meeting in particular last season finished in a dramatic 3-3 draw.

The neutrals will be hoping for a similar type of game, but Eddie Howe will be looking for his first league win versus City, after his first in the Carabao Cup earlier this season.

Newcastle would benefit greatly from a win after losing their past three league games and seven of their last eight in all competitions prior to beating Sunderland in the FA Cup.

There is no expectation for Newcastle to win in what is likely to be the toughest game of the season, but seeing players return from injury and seem more like their typical selves last weekend gives fans optimism.

“Newcastle are gradually reintroducing injured players and are coming off a win against archrivals Sunderland.” The victory would have undoubtedly bolstered their morale, but Sunderland were never going to get anything out of the game with the lineup they fielded, and Newcastle’s XI was far too powerful on the night.

“Eddie Howe’s side are really good at home and need to win this one to have a glimmer of hope of finishing top four, but Manchester City also need to win as they aim to close the gap at the top of the table to just two points.” They’ll have to wait, though, because St. James’ Park is a difficult location to visit.

“Anything other than a Man City defeat here would make them favourites in the title race.” Liverpool has a number of challenging games coming up against Bournemouth, Arsenal, and Chelsea, as well as a number of key players absent due to injuries and international commitments, so Pep Guardiola and co will aim to capitalize.

“If Manchester City lose here and Liverpool beat Arsenal in three weeks, the Reds will emerge as favorites because they have been in similar situations before and kept their cool.”

“You talk about clubs making January signings to bolster their squads for the second half of the season, but look at what’s going on at Manchester City.” They have Kevin de Bruyne and Erling Haaland returning from injury absences – that’s about £200 million in talent coming into the team. There are no two ways about it: it is absolutely mind-boggling.

“I think Manchester City will secure a narrow win but wouldn’t be surprised if this game ends all square.”

Newcastle will take a long weekend after this weekend.
While the game will be on Howe’s mind right now, he will also be looking forward to the two-week break his recently injury-plagued team will receive immediately after facing City.

Newcastle are still waiting for Harvey Barnes, Joe Willock, Jacob Murphy, and Elliot Anderson to return from injury.

However, they have just suffered further injuries to Callum Wilson and Joelinton, so it will be fantastic to see everyone back in action at the tail end of January, with hopefully no further casualties on Saturday.

Howe has chosen not to go abroad for the two-week break, as he has done in the last two years at this time, so we’ll see whether it influences how they approach the second half of the season.
